AFCON 2019: Second batch of players arrive in Dubai [+Gyan, Ayews]

Black Stars captain, Andre Ayew and General Captain Asamoah Gyan, who were part of the second batch of playrs who flew out of Accra on Sunday evening to join the rest of their teammates in the United Arab Emirates for the team’s pre-tournament camp in Dubai have arrived.

The team has set up camp in the UAE ahead of the Africa Cup of Nations in Egypt.

The team was met on arrival by Ghana’s Ambassador to United Arab Emirates Alhaji Ahmed Ramadan.

Ghana’s Ambassador to United Arab Emirates Alhaji Ahmed Ramadan with #BlackStars skipper André Ayew and Jordan Ayew at the Team Base in Dubai

The duo were joined by Jordan Ayew, Christian Atsu, Felix Annan and some members of the technical team, namely, head coach Kwasi Appiah, his assistant Ibrahim Tanko and goalkeepers trainer Richard Kingson.

This second batch of players are expected to arrive on Monday morning to join the first batch of players who got to Dubai on Saturday.

Jordan Ayew, Christian Atsu and Felix Annan arrive in Dubai

Vice captain Kwadwo Asamoah, Kassim Nuhu, John Boye, Mohammed Alhassan and others reported to camp on Saturday, according the Ghana Football Association’s Twitter handle.

#AFCON2019 Players currently in Ghana’s team base in Abu Dhabi include Deputy captain Kwadwo Asamoah, John Boye, Kassim Nuhu and Mohammed Alhassan

— 🇬🇭 Ghana Football Association (@ghanafaofficial) June 2, 2019

Ghana will play two friendly games against Namibia and South Africa during their 2-week stay in the UAE before making the short trip to Egypt for the start of the AFCON.

AFCON 2019 kicks off on June 21 with Ghana’s first game slated for June 25 against Benin.
